What Kinds of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?
You can place most kinds of debris into a dumpster bag rental in Deep Gap. There are, however, some exceptions. For instance, you cannot put compounds into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also prohibited. If something presents an environmental hazard, you likely cannot put it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you're uncertain.
That makes most varieties of debris that you could put in the dumpster, comprise dr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any type of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.
Specific forms of acceptable debris, however, may require additional fees. If you intend to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to ask the rental company whether you have to pay an extra f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the item.

Paying for your dumpster
If you need to rent a dumpster in Deep Gap, you'll find that prices vary significantly from state to state and city to city. One way to get actual quotes for the service you need will be to call a local dumpster company and ask about their prices. You may also request a quote online on some sites. These sites may also contain full online service that is always open. On these sites, you can select, schedule and pay for your service whenever it's convenient for you.
Variables that affect the cost of the container contain landfill fees (higher in some places than others) and the size of the container you opt for. You have to also consider transportation costs and the type of debris you'll be setting into your container.
Price quotes for dumpster bag rental in Deep Gap typically contain the following: the size of the container, the type of debris involved, the base cost for the dumpster, how much weight is included in the estimate, a specified rental period and delivery and pickup fees.
What are Different Sizes of Dumpsters Accessible?
Depending on the size of your project, you may require a little or big dumpster that may carry all of the debris and leftover stuff.
Dumpster rental companies generally supply several sizes for people and businesses. Deciding on the best size should assist you to remove debris as affordably as possible.
The most typical dumpsters include 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ard models. If you have a tiny project, like clearing out a garage or cellar, you can likely benefit from a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. If you have a bigger project, like a complete remodel or building a new house, then you'll most lik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.
A lot of folks decide to rent a bigger dumpster than they believe they'll want. Although renting a bigger dumpster costs more cash, it's more economical than having to an additional dumpster after a little one gets full.
